## Zero-Downtime Migrations — Ledgerpine

All Ledgerpine schema changes follow the expand-migrate-contract pattern. Expand ships first, dual-writes run for at least one full billing cycle, and contract only proceeds after the verifier on the Corvall replica reports zero divergence. Rollbacks are forward-only: revert the application flag, never the schema. Each completed contract phase is stamped with the migration token listed below.

session token of yageg-kagap = htk9_89026285c

Handover for the Pinewharf build migration. As of this sprint, all release artifacts come from the hermetic Kilnworth build system; the old make-based pipeline still exists but must not be used for tagged releases, since its outputs are not reproducible. Toolchain versions are pinned in the lockfile, and any change there requires release-manager sign-off. Cache hits should stay above ninety percent; below that, suspect a poisoned cache. The release builder currently runs with the following settings.

service settings:
FRAMIR_LOG_LEVEL=debug
FRAMIR_METRICS_HOST=metrics.framir.tolvaqcorp.corp
FRAMIR_POOL_SIZE=16

# Flaglight Rollouts — Approvals

Quick version for on-call: any rollout touching more than 5% of traffic needs an approval in Flaglight before the ramp continues. Kill switches don't need approval — just flip them and note it in the incident channel. Scheduled ramps pause automatically if error budget burns hot. If you're stuck at 2 a.m. with a pending approval, there's one person authorized to override, and that's the approver below.

account owner for tagep-bafof: Norael Gilax Juleth

## Account Recovery — Coldvault Archival

For the new contractor: when archiving cold storage buckets in Greymoor, you need the recovery account, not your normal login. Request it via the Pellworth on-call channel. Archival jobs run nightly; never archive a bucket flagged legal-hold. If the recovery account itself is locked, reset it at the admin console. The console accepts the passphrase shown below.

vault phrase of yaguf-hahaf = druath-holix